Window Leak Water Removal Cost In Brambleton, VA

The cost of window leak water removal can vary widely dep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Brambleton, VA.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ect your specific situation.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 depending on the scope of the work.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500-$1,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Repair and reconstruction $1,000-$3,000 Scope of work, materials required
Cleaning and sanitizing $200-$500 Size of affected area, level of contamination
Inspection and assessment $100-$300 Complexity of issue, scope of work
Emergency response and mobilization $200-$500 Time of day, distance from our location
More services (mold remediation, etc.) $500-$2,000 Scope of work, materials required

Common Questions About Window Leak Water Removal

Q: What causes window leaks?

A: Window le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including worn-out seals, damaged frames, and improper installation. Regular maintenance can help prevent leaks but sometimes issues arise despite our best efforts. If you’re experiencing a window leak, don’t hesitate to contact us for help.

Q: Can I fix a window leak myself?

A: In some cases, yes – if the leak is small and isolated, you may be able to fix it yourself with a DIY repair kit. But, if the leak is complex or causing significant damage, it’s best to call a professional for help. We’re here to help and our experts will guide you through the process.
